    What’s On in Warwickshire: Best Events, Festivals & Things To Do in 2025

    IQ NewswireBy IQ NewswireSeptember 22, 20254 Mins Read
    Share
    Facebook Twitter Pinterest Reddit WhatsApp Email

    If you are planning a trip or looking for weekend ideas, the big question is whats on in Warwickshire this year. Warwickshire, also known as Shakespeare’s England, is one of the most exciting counties in the UK. Famous for its history, culture, and countryside, it offers a mix of traditional charm and modern experiences. In 2025, the county is buzzing with theatre, festivals, live music, food events, and family fun.

    Shakespeare’s Warwickshire

    You can not come to Warwickshire and not do Shakespeare. The Royal Shakespeare Company (RSC) is based in Stratford-upon-Avon, the birthplace of the world’s greatest playwright. During the course of the year, the plays portrayed by Shakespeare; the RSC. New shows, family workshops and interactive events are all on the cards in 2025.

    From April, the annual Shakespeare Birthday Celebrations, which attract theatre buffs worldwide, also take place in the town. Look ahead to the processions, living statues, and a celebratory spirit commending the Bard.

    Festivals in Warwickshire 2025

    1. Food and Drink Festivals

    Warwickshire is establishing itself as a foodie destination. One of the big highlights is The Stratford Food Festival, showcasing local produce, celebrity chefs and tastings. Artisan treats, street food and craft drinks also abound in smaller markets in Warwick and Leamington Spa.

    2. Music and Arts

    For those who love music, the Warwick Folk Festival is great, which has a lot of folk music with some bands playing live, workshops and also dance performances. Another community event that you will want to put on your calendar is Leamington’s Art in the Park Festival which mixes visual art, musical acts, and family-oriented creative activities together in a summer experience.

    3. Heritage and History Events

    Warwick Castle hosts spectacular events all year round, from medieval jousting to summer evening concerts. In 2025, expect special exhibitions and night time shows that bring history to life. The castle also goes big for Halloween and Christmas with themed events for all ages.

    Seasonal Highlights

    Spring

    Spring in Warwickshire means colourful gardens and outdoor events. The Kenilworth Castle tulip festival is a photographer’s dream, while Easter brings egg hunts and family trails across local attractions.

    Summer

    The most active season is summer, filled with outdoor theatre, music festivals and food fairs. Stratford River Festival: Boat displays, fireworks, and live music along the River Avon are part of this popular summer event.

    Autumn

    Village halls and town centres come alive with harvest festivals and craft fairs in the autumn. At Warwick Castle Halloween is particularly busy with terrifying tours and spooky performances.

    Winter

    In winter, Warwickshire becomes a festive fairyland. There are traditional Christmas markets in places like Stratford and Warwick, including mulled wine, gifts and street entertainment. The season is made magical through ice skating rinks and light trails delighting families

    Family-Friendly Things To Do

    Warwickshire is perfect for families. Top attractions include:

    • Warwick Castle – history with a fun twist, live shows, and dungeons.
    • Hatton Adventure World – animals, play barns, and seasonal events for kids.
    • British Motor Museum in Gaydon – classic cars, interactive exhibitions, and family trails.
    • Coventry Transport Museum – free entry and fascinating history of cars and bikes.

    Many local parks and countryside spots also host open-air cinema nights and family picnics during the summer.

    Local Markets and Shopping

    For those who love shopping, Warwickshire markets possess so much character. The home for local produce, crafts and street food is collected each Saturday in the Warwick Market. One of the finest seasonal shopping experiences in the land, take a stroll through the Victorian Christmas Market in Stratford-upon-Avon.

    Tips for Visitors

    • Plan ahead: Check the official Shakespeare’s England website for the latest listings of what’s on in Warwickshire.
    • Travel: Warwickshire is easy to reach by train or car from London, Birmingham, and Oxford.
    • Stay overnight: With so many events, booking a hotel or cosy countryside cottage makes sense if you want to experience more.
    • Family savings: Look out for joint attraction passes that combine Warwick Castle, Shakespeare properties, and museums.

    Conclusion

    From Shakespearean plays and music festivals to food fairs and family days out, Warwickshire has something for everyone in 2025. If you’re wondering whats on in Warwickshire, the answer is simple: a mix of history, culture, and fun that you will not forget. Whether you come for a weekend or a longer stay, this county will keep you entertained all year round.
